### Key Ceremony Checklist — Item 7: TilePorter signing key

Plugin authors: before publishing extensions for TilePorter, the map-tile prefetcher, your submission must be signed during the quarterly key ceremony. Confirm two witnesses are present, verify the ceremony machine is offline, and check that the prefetch manifest schema version matches the published spec. Once signing completes, the key shard is re-sealed in the ceremony vault. To complete re-sealing and record the attestation, enter the recovery passphrase listed below.

strongbox words: kasok-rusvan-queneth-holok

Contractor accounts are provisioned into the "external-editor" role, which excludes the finance and legal spaces; verify this mapping quarterly, as Brightleaf's sync job has previously re-granted stale roles after restores. Admin role changes require a signed change ticket, retained for two years. Before renewing the contract, confirm their latest access-control attestation is on file. Questions about the review scope should go to their compliance desk.

alerts address for kafof-bagag: kasael@olvarqdyn.corp

## Telemetry Gateway: Whom to Contact

The Harrowfield gateway collects telemetry from tractors and irrigation rigs across the Dellmere test farms and forwards it to the Cropline data store. As a new contractor you'll mostly touch the edge agents; firmware and backhaul are owned separately. Agent bugs go to the Fieldware pod, backhaul outages to Network Ops, and schema changes to the Cropline maintainers. For access requests and anything unclear, start with the gateway duty rotation at the address below.

escalation mailbox, kagef-kawef: frador_zorix@tolvaqlabs.internal

Plugin authors: Kestreld leaks file descriptors if your plugin opens sockets without registering a teardown hook. We hunt leaks nightly with fdwatch; offenders get delisted. Always call release() in your unload path. Test locally with `kestrelctl fd-audit` before submitting. The audit tool needs access to the Brimford sandbox registry, which is gated. Add the following line to your plugin's .env file to authenticate.

vault entry, hahaf-tahop: VAULT_KEY3=84f